Transaction 2d8cdc50be61ad7b0eedf23a943622ea51b5e32daecc35bcc10e9a492ec985f3

6 Input
2 Outputs
  • 2d8cdc50be61ad7b0eedf23a943622ea51b5e32daecc35bcc10e9a492ec985f3:0
  • value  18718224
    address  32orRodcxQoXXyWKrj44RBhtQKU7XKHcvZ
  • 2d8cdc50be61ad7b0eedf23a943622ea51b5e32daecc35bcc10e9a492ec985f3:1
  • value  11196307
    address  bc1qq5wm5j3z4ff8teyzyptqca7d0tsylsy450k5d0